Here’s Why Diego Luna Is So Important

The hype for Star Wars has been unmissable since the start of the franchise all those many years ago. The films and spinoffs appeal and reach a massive variation of different audiences, resonating with millions the values they seek to emphasize. People are drawn into this story not only because of the compelling plot and action, but because of the dynamic characters and the actors that portray them.

Of the new actors that have just been coined into the series, through Rogue One, Diego Luna reaches a new audience all his own.

The Mexico-City born actor plays a key role in the latest Star Wars film and he does so with a thick accent many Mexicans and other Hispanics can relate to. Throughout the film, his accent is never masked or downplayed but his voice is, nonetheless, heard. This type of representation in a series of such influence and caliber is incredibly important, especially in a society where thick accents are so freely mocked and shamed. Luna is a talented actor and not new in the least to highly acclaimed movies, having many successful and influential mexican films under his belt, but with all the success and praise Rogue One, a high grossing hollywood film, has received in such a short amount of time, it is no wonder the representation he offers hits close to home with so many Mexicans and Hispanics alike. It is incredibly refreshing and inspiring to see someone that sounds like us and comes from where we come from become a hero who saves the galaxy.
